For the selection of events one can refer to two kinds of numbers.
The first one is used on the cards NEVT and DEBU, the second one on SEVT.
Event selection card. The first number corresponds to the run number. Then, you can specify any number of events. If you want to specify a range, the upper limit must have a negative sign. This card has priority over SRUN and IRUN. You can have as many SEVT cards as you want.
Example :
SEVT 10 45 56 -70 101Events 45, 56 to 70 and 101 in run 10 will be reconstructed.
Run selection card. Here you can specify the run numbers you want to process. If you want to run in a specific range, the upper limit must have a negative sign. This card has priority over IRUN but will be ignored if you specify SEVT.
Example :
SRUN 1 -60 120Runs from 1 to 60 and run 120 will be reconstructed
Runs to ignore. Here you can specify the run numbers you don't want to process. If you want a specific a range, the upper limit must have a negative sign. This card will be ignored if you specify SEVT or SRUN.
Example :
IRUN 1 -60 120Runs from 1 to 60 and run 120 won't be reconstructed
Select a range of events according to the sequential number
Example :
NEVT 1 -50 ! Reconstruct the first 50 events
